|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
|---|---|
| 10th Percentile Wage | $43,570 |
| 25th Percentile Wage | $55,280 |
| 50th Percentile Wage | $70,970 |
| 75th Percentile Wage | $93,050 |
| 90th Percentile Wage | $118,600 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salaries for first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ers in the industry of engineering services. The salaries are shown in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ers is $118,600. The median annual salary (50th percentile) is $70,970.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ers is $43,570.
The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of first-line supervisors of construction trades and extraction workers in the industry of Engineering Services from 2012 to 2017.
| Year | Median Salary | Yearly Growth | 5-Year Growth |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2017 | $70,970 | -1.01% | 1.31% |
| 2016 | $71,690 | -0.27% | - |
| 2015 | $71,880 | -1.21% | - |
| 2014 | $72,750 | 1.75% | - |
| 2013 | $71,480 | 2.01% | - |
| 2012 | $70,040 | - | - |
